About the Game

Real gears that don’t slip in a physics sandbox. Build freely with resizable parts and shapes, solve physics-based puzzles, fuse structures with superglue into stable mechanisms, and engineer intricate contraptions, precision machines, and complex mechanical systems. 

Build real mechanical systems in a physics sandbox where gears truly work.

Design precision machines, engineer complex mechanisms, and experiment with motion, force, sensors, and logic. From simple contraptions to intricate mechanical systems, everything is built from parts you control.

Build, test, and experiment with limitless mechanical creations in a dynamic, physics-driven environment.

Unleash your creativity as every gear, joint, and machine comes to life through realistic interactions.

Real gears that transmit motion and force without slipping and with high RPM.

Teeth count, size, and bevel angles are fully customizable, allowing precise mechanical systems.

Resize parts freely to fit your design.

Shapes, gears, and components can be stretched and scaled without breaking physics.

Personalize and fine tune every detail of your machines to build truly unique and innovative designs.

No grid. No restrictions.

Place parts anywhere and build machines exactly the way you imagine.

Follow instruction kits to assemble complex machines step-by-step.

Perfect for learning the systems and building intricate creations.

Challenge your creativity and problem solving skills with engaging mechanical puzzles that push your engineering limits.

Fuse parts into a single stable structure with Super Glue.

Unlike traditional physics joints, fused structures stay rigid and stable even in large and complex machines.

Build intelligent machines using sensors, relays, and full logic gates.

Detect distance, motion, and signals to control mechanical systems, create programmable computers, and automate complex mechanisms.

Analog signals allow smooth control and dynamic systems.
